Failed findings

  • toxic items stored near food
    Official wording: No Evidence Of Rodent Or Insect Outer Openings Protected/Rodent Proofed, A Written Log Shall Be Maintained Available To The Inspectors
    Inspector note: All necessary control measures shall be used to effectively minimize or eliminate the presence of rodents, roaches, and other vermin and insects on the premises of all food establishments, in food-transporting vehicles, and in vending machines. OUTER OPENINGS ARE NOT RODENT PROOF. OBSERVED A 1/2" GAP BETWEEN BOTH SETS OF DOORS TO THE OUTDOOR PATIO AND A 1/4" GAP ALONG THE BOTTOM OF THE SOUTH SIDE ALLEY DOORS. MANAGEMENT INSTRUCTED TO RODENT PROOF ALL OUTER OPENINGS. APPROXIMATELY 10 LIVE FRUIT FLIES WERE OBSERVED IN THE DISHWASH AREA. 5 LIVE COCKROACHES WERE OBSERVED BEHIND THE 2ND FLOOR BAR AREA. APPROXIMATELY 50 MOUSE DROPPINGS WERE OBSERVED IN THE LIQUOR STORAGE ROOM. AFFECTED AREAS MUST BE CLEANED AND SANITIZED. ADDITIONAL PEST CONTROL SERVICE IS NEEDED TO ELIMINATE OR MINIMIZE THE PEST ACTIVITY. SERIOUS VIOLATION 7-38-020.

  • toxic chemicals mishandled
    Official wording: Previous Minor Violation(S) Corrected 7-42-090
    Inspector note: A separate and distinct offense shall be deemed to have been committed for each Minor violation that is not corrected upon re-inspection by the health authority. PREVIOUS MINOR VIOLATIONS FROM REPORT #160340 ON 4/21/10 NOT CORRECTED: 34/01- The floors shall be constructed per code, be smooth and easily cleaned, and be kept clean and in good repair. CONCRETE FLOOR AROUND 3 COMPARTMENT SINK NEAR GREASE TRAP IS IN POOR REPAIR. MUST REPAIR CRACKED CONCRETE AND MAKE SMOOTH AND EASILY CLEANABLE. MUST ALSO SEAL OPENINGS IN PATIO FLOOR TO PREVENT RODENT ENTRY AND HARBORAGE. MUST REPAIR BASEBOARD UNDER 3 COMPARTMENT SINK. MUST REMOVE STANDING WATER FROM FLOORS UNDER 3 COMP SINK. 35/01- The walls and ceilings shall be in good repair and easily cleaned. MUST REPAIR BROKEN WALL TILES ALONG BOTTOM OF NORTH WALL AT THE END OF COOK LINE ON THE SIDE OF THE UPRIGHT TRAULSEN COOLER. 36/01- MUST PROVIDE THE PROPER LIGHT SHIELDS AND END CAPS OVER LIGHTS IN DISHWASHING AREA. SERIOUS VIOLATION 7-42-090.
